ML Gold Corp. (TSX-V: MLG) (“ML Gold” or the “Company”) reports the closing of its previously announced non-brokered Private Placement (the “Private Placement”) for gross proceeds of $2,220,000.  The Private Placement consisted of the issuance of 18,500,000 units (the “Units”) at a price of $0.12 per unit. 

Each Unit consisted of one common share and one half share purchase warrant (the "Warrant") exercisable for a two year term from the closing of the Private Placement at an exercise price of $0.20 per warrant. 

The Company paid a finder’s fee of 7% cash on a portion of the Private Placement.

The net proceeds of the Private Placement will be used for general working capital and exploration of the Company’s exploration properties.

Information on the Company’s properties is available at the Company’s new website, www.mlgoldcorp.com.

All securities issued pursuant to the Private Placement are subject to a statuary hold period expiring on March 29, 2017.
